Questions & Answers

What companies run services between Dodger Stadium, CA, USA and San Francisco, CA, USA?

Frontier Airlines, Alaska Airlines, Inc., and four other airlines fly from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) to San Francisco International Airport (SFO) every 30 minutes. Alternatively, Amtrak operates a train from Los Angeles to Oakland once daily. Tickets cost $150–310 and the journey takes 11h 15m.
